Watch_Dogs Was Headed For Disaster Before Delay, Says Analyst

Delays in development were necessary.

Watch_Dogs, the much anticipated hacker action game from Ubisoft was supposed to release last year, but was delayed immediately before launch due to unexpected issues in development. Popular analyst at Wedbush Securities, Michael Pachter, believes that this moved actually wound up saving the game, claiming that before the delay it was, “headed for disaster.”

Pachter was quoted on a recent episode of Bonus Round speaking as to the reasoning behind Ubisoft’s decision to delay development on the game:

“I admire them. Their stock got hammered. The management got criticized. And that franchise matters; it sounds really good. And if it doesn’t work, it’s a big waste of time and waste of money. So I’m hopeful that that six month delay makes that game great. But I think that was headed for disaster.”

It was definitely a last minute upset, as Watch_Dogs was one of the more anticipated games of the year, but in the end, I think the gaming community would rather have a better game later on than a mediocre game immediately.
